Toyota Tacoma Performance & Power
Powertrain
The Tacoma gas model is equipped with a 2.4L turbo 4-cyl. engine, the Ranger is equipped with a 2.3L turbo 4-cyl. engine.
Horsepower
The Tacoma's gas engine produces 278 HP w/ 317 lb.-ft. of torque, while the Ranger produces 270 HP w/ 310 lb.-ft. of torque. For extra power, the Tacoma Hybrid powertrain produces 326 HP w/ 465 lb.-ft. of torque.
Towing Capacity
The Tacoma gas model has a max payload of 1,505 lbs. & towing capacity of 6,400 lbs. The Hybrid model provides more capability w/ max payload of 1,680 & towing capacity of 6,780. The Ranger ouperforms the Tacoma's towing capabilities w/ max payload of 1,805 lbs. & towing capacity of 7,500 lbs.
Toyota Tacoma Fuel Efficiency & Hybrid Options
Robust Hybrid Options
The Tacoma dominates the competitor in the hybrid powertrain segment. The Tacoma has 11 unique trims, 5 of which are hybrid.
Fuel Efficiency
The Tacoma excels in fuel efficiency, thanks to its hybrid model. The gas model sits at 19/24/21 MPG for city/hwy/combined, the Ranger sits at this same estimated MPG. If you are looking for better MPG, the Tacoma hybrid models clock in with a 22/24/23 estimated MPG.
The Hybrid Advantage
The Tacoma has 5 hybrid options catering to a variety of different lifestyles. The hybrid trims include: TRD Sport, TRD Off-Road, Limited, Trailhunter, and TRD Pro. The Tacoma has a trim option for everyone. The Ford Ranger does not offer a hybrid powertrain.
Toyota Tacoma Technology & Connectivity
Multimedia
The Tacoma is equipped with a standard 8" multimedia display with a 4 speaker audio system and wireless Apple Carplay and Android Auto. Dependant on the trim level, a 14" multimedia screen becomes standard or option upgrade. When accompanied w/ JBL audio, a wireless JBL speaker is included. While the Ranger does have a larger 10" media screen as the standard, the display is vertically aligned. The Ranger's largest available multimedia screen is 12" standard on top two trim levels.
Toyota Tacoma Safety & Value
The Tacoma comes standard with Toyota's suite of safety features including: Pre-Collision System w/ Pedestrian Detection, Dynamic Radar Cruise Control, Lane Departure Alert w/ Steering Assist, Lane Tracing Assist, Road Sign Assist, Auto High Beams, Blind Spot Monitor w/ Rear Cross Traffic Alert and Proactive Driving Assist. Front and Rear Parking Assist w/ Auto Braking is available as an add on.
With the purchase of a New Toyota Tacoma comes 2 years/25,000 miles of complimentary maintenance and roadside assistance.
